Job Title: Program Director, Pricing Support

National Industries for the Blind (NIB) is seeking an experienced Program Director, Pricing Support to join our Contract Administration and Pricing Support (CAPS) department at our headquarters in Alexandria, VA.

About the Role:

This is a hybrid position requiring on-site work in Alexandria three days per week. The annual salary for this exempt position is $92,100 to $110,000, paid bi-weekly.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Supervise the Pricing Support team, including managing workload distribution, prioritization of team activities, maintenance of logs and reports, quality assurance, and other activities associated with developing, analyzing, proposing, supporting, and negotiating prices for new and existing products and services.
  • Execute required actions to maintain the AbilityOne Procurement List in accordance with US AbilityOne Commission policies, procedures, and compliance requirements.
  • Understand various contract types (Firm Fixed Price, Time & Materials, GSA Schedule, Blanket Purchasing Agreement, Basic Ordering Agreement, Purchase Order, and Indefinite Delivery Indefinite Quantity) and their applicability and functions.
  • Coordinate with internal and external stakeholders (NIB departments, customers, non-profit agencies, Source America, and the U.S. AbilityOne Commission) on pricing actions and subsequent negotiations, including capture of required cost and supporting documentation, review, analysis, and assessment of price reasonableness, and compliance with all statutory, regulatory, policy, and procedural requirements.
  • Perform market research, analyze historical cost and price trends for same or similar products and services.
  • Remain abreast of changes to NIB and U.S. AbilityOne Commission requirements as well as statutory and regulatory changes affecting cost, pricing, and compliance.
  • Ensure resulting changes in process are implemented and documented, and appropriate communications and training are executed with associated nonprofit agencies, NIB/CAPS personnel, and customers.
  • Review team processes and revise as needed to optimize team productivity, accuracy, and compliance with statutory, regulatory, and AbilityOne requirements.
  • Provide training and coaching to CAPS personnel on internal Work Instructions and processes, US AbilityOne Commission policies and procedures, NIB policies, and statutory, regulatory, and compliance-related requirements.
  • Develop, revise, and implement/conduct training and instructions (presentations and documentation) to educate associated nonprofit agencies, NIB personnel, and customers on program requirements that must be met to foster successful outcomes.
  • Be proficient utilizing NIB's Oracle ERP system in the performance of assigned duties, including researching contract information and Master Price List maintenance.
  • Ensure reports are prepared and distributed in a timely manner – dossier, APC, internal/external IS accuracy, team workload, quarterly price files (e-Commerce, BSC, Quarterly Commercial Distributor), and price list control plan.
  • Work in cross-functional teams with external and internal stakeholders on special projects as assigned.
  • Perform research and provide data in a timely manner as required, responding to information requests from management and/or the US AbilityOne Commission, and developing periodic reports.
  • Attend weekly staff meetings, internal trainings, and conference calls as directed.
  • Demonstrate good customer service skills when engaging internal and external stakeholders.
  • Lead key initiatives and projects as assigned.
  • Pursue professional development and continuing education opportunities in addition to established NIB training that conforms to the NCMA Continuing Professional Education (CPE) Guide.
